Step-by-Step Instructions
- Begin by grating the yellow squash using a box grater or food processor. Transfer to a colander, sprinkle with salt, and allow to sit for 10-15 minutes to draw out moisture.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ine flour, cornmeal, baking powder, salt, and pepper. Use a whisk to mix evenly.
- In another bowl, beat the eggs and add the drained squash and herbs. Gently mix this into the dry ingredients until just combined.
- Heat oil in a skillet over medium heat. Drop spoonfuls of fritter batter into the skillet and fry for 3-4 minutes per side until golden brown and crispy.
- Transfer cooked fritters to a plate lined with paper towels. Serve warm with dips or sauces of your choice.

Notes
To avoid soggy fritters, squeeze out excess moisture from the squash. Reheat fritters in a skillet with a splash of oil for best texture.
